LOVE Island bosses have addressed 2022 star Luca Bish's claims he was banned from speaking to Gemma Owen early in the series and he was told to egg on the boys in Casa Amor.

Speaking on the Private Parts podcast with Jamie Laing, runner-up Luca explained he was warned off chatting up his now-girlfriend Gemma in the first five days of the show.

The fishmonger explained said: "I tried to pull her for a chat on the second day and they (the producers) said 'you're not allowed to, Davide's just come in they need time to get to know each other'.

It was a storyline obviously. "They said 'we're doing this for you so you don't look like a player'. "In my head I'm thinking, the more I hold off the more she's going to get to know Davide." He also claimed he was taken aside during Casa Amor and encouraged to push the boys towards the new girls.
